Xevious 3D/G (ゼビウス 3D/G Zebiusu Surī Dī Jī) is a shoot 'em up arcade game that was released by Namco in April 1996 only in Japan. It was later ported to the PlayStation in 1997 as Xevious 3D/G+.

Gameplay

This is the 4th title in the Xevious series. It changes from the 2D format of the original to a 3D environment. The game starts off with the same viewpoint as the original, but later the camera is positioned above/behind the ship looking towards the action.

3D/G+

Xevious 3D/G+ (ゼビウス 3D/G+ Surī Dī Jī Purasu) is a compilation of the Xevious arcade games for the PlayStation. The main game is Xevious 3D/G, a port of the 3D polygonal scrolling shoot 'em up arcade game but it also includes accurate ports of the arcade games Xevious, Super Xevious and Xevious Arrangement from Namco Classic Collection Vol. 1. Although not enhancing the gameplay, the player could use the NeGcon controller to tilt the Solvalou.

It was released onto the PlayStation Store as a PSOne Classic in Japan on June 26, 2013 and in North America on February 24, 2015.
